Some incursion runners use skirm boosted Bhaalgorn with FN webs in moving armor fleets so that they can web stuff from 40+ km instead of waiting for it to come closer (and having to deal with transversal they gain in the process). Pretty advanced stuff in terms of coordination and support required (boosters, resebos and such) and probably isn't that much benefical in terms of isk/hour comparing to regular moving fleets that are heavy on ships like Vindicators, but it is still an option, and not bad one, or so I heard.

Another use for it in "PvE" is probably baiting ninjas, but your risk is pretty high due to sheer hull price.

Other than that, I can't really think of PvE application of this ship.
